Strategic Placement and Visual Hierarchy

Understanding where to use this asset is just as important as knowing how to use it. Watercolor Capri Pants works best in large layout areas where the details of the brushstrokes can be appreciated. It is ideal for hero graphics on landing pages, full-bleed images in lookbooks, or central elements on invitation cards.

However, caution is needed in crowded layouts. Because watercolor art relies on subtle gradients and soft edges, it can get lost if placed against a busy background. I recommend using it on clean, solid-colored backgrounds or ample white space. This ensures the visual hierarchy remains clear. If you place it over a complex pattern, the delicate details may disappear, reducing the professional polish of the final piece.

Additionally, avoid using this asset for projects that require strict corporate minimalism or high-contrast industrial vibes. It is inherently organic and soft. Trying to force it into a rigid, geometric modern design framework may create a stylistic clash that confuses the brand message.

Practical Designer Notes and Technical Checks

Before committing this asset to a client project, I always run a series of technical checks. Here is what you should do:

  1. Test in Black and White: Convert the image to grayscale to check the contrast. Ensure the lightest parts of the watercolor are still visible against your intended background. If the detail disappears, you may need to adjust the levels or choose a darker background.
  2. Check File Formats: If you are using this for scalable vector graphics, ensure you have the SVG design version if available. For raster-based work like web graphics or printing, verify the resolution of the PNG design. It should be at least 300 DPI for print to avoid pixelation.
  3. Inspect Transparency: Open the PNG in your design software and place it over various colors. Check for any unwanted white halos or jagged edges around the watercolor blooms. Clean transparency is vital for professional sublimation design and sticker design.
  4. Typography Pairing: Experiment with different font styles. This asset pairs well with elegant serif fonts for a classic look, or clean sans serif fonts for a contemporary feel. Avoid overly decorative script fonts that might compete with the intricate details of the watercolor.
  5. Commercial Licensing: Always confirm the license terms. Ensure you have the right to use the asset for commercial purposes, especially if you are selling printable design products or using it in a design bundle for resale. Protect your client and your business by verifying these rights upfront.
